Review for GI Joe Transformers Soundwave Dreadnok Thunder Machine

Posted by william-james88 Nov 23, 2023 at 12:08pm CST 99,741 views
The GI Joe Transformers Crossover Soundwave Dreadnok Thunder Machine figure is currently shipping from Amazon so some fans will be getting theirs soon. While it is sold out there it may still be available at a variety of other collectible retailers and if you are curious as to how it turned out we have some video reviews for you below. They come from our very own Chuckdawg as well as Emgo. Enjoy!

chuckdawg1999 wrote:Somebody at Hasbro must be a big fan of the Thunder Machine because this Crossover set came out great! Transformation is inventive with the leg transformation being a real highlight. While I would've preferred Thrasher, it's great to have Zartan and Zarana in the Retro style, maybe we'll see more Dreadknocks? While the initial price might seem a little high, I don't think this set will stick around like the HISS Tank and AWE Striker so you can pay a premium now or a LOT more later.

For that matter, Hiya Toys is doing a line of 4" Joes for anyone like me that prefers a more modern look. Scale/fit may still be an issue, and those designs are more like Classified than the vintage toys or the cartoon.

I know they were marketing the collab figures as "the toys you wish you had when you were a kid," but the TF engineering is way too complex to meet that standard, even if it's still well short of Generations. I'm not sure how I would describe my own collecting philosophy here, but it's best satisfied with the modern Hasbro 25th anniversary figures rather than the more contemporary retro or advanced figures. If they hadn't done the retro modern wave at Walmart just a few years ago, I might not have bothered with any 4" Joes at all and just relied on the O-ring pack-ins, but I always liked the 25th anniversary style, even though I sold my small collection years ago.

This is also a good example of how complicated toy collecting is now. There are at least two or three broad categories of Joe, split across multiple product lines in multiple companies, with almost all of those styles being decades old. I don't want a modern vintage-style figure or a contemporary modern-style figure, I want a retro modern-style figure. (And don't confuse that with a modern retro-style figure.)

To be less of a jerk and to maybe help anyone else thinking of getting involved with this mess, here are broad categories that I'm aware of. Dates may not be 100% accurate.

Vintage style 3.75" O-ring:
Hasbro 1982-2007
Hasbro retro O-ring 2020-2023
Super7 O-ring 2024-

Retro 3.75" 5 POA:
Super7 ReAction 2021-present

Modern 4":
Hasbro 2007-2021
Hiya Toys 2023-present
